Lake
Panonsko Lake is an artificial lake of . It is located in the municipality of . This lake is commonly used as a leisure spot by both tourists and locals alike. It is the only salt lake in mainland Europe.

Stadium
The , commonly known as Tušanj Stadium is a multi-purpose stadium in , , which is used mostly for football matches and is the home ground of FK Sloboda Tuzla and FK Tuzla City.
